Yay! Good for y’all!!!! I’m a student but I’m looking forward picketing with you too. If you’re wearing a hooded jacket, adding a baseball cap underneath keeps your face dry. Gloves might seem unnecessary, but you’ll be glad you have them because the cold is so much colder when you’re out in it for a long time. Try to choose a jacket that covers your thighs- it’ll keep you much drier. Speaking of which, water-resistant shoes are a blessing. Bring water and snacks! Bring headphones to play music - picketing is way more fun when you’re dancing ❤️

It’s just wild how management is handling this. I mean, I realize it’s not guns and knives, but I come from a profession where our managers literally have to do our jobs when we strike. This paranoia just shows how out of touch management is, and how privileged they are that they’ve likely never dealt with a strike before.

From my perspective, this is mostly because the faculty and staff’s unions don’t have deep enough coffers to pay the employees during a strike. That puts a lot of pressure on the unions, whose members will agree to somewhat crappy deals for themselves in order to not go on strike. PCC management has benefited from this inequality until now, but their bad faith bargaining is making the staff and faculty so angry they’re finally willing to put up with the financial burden of a strike. That should illustrate how mad these folks are, and for good reason.
